Fordonnek

Fordonnek is a place, that before the Versailles Treaty belonged to German Empire and was situated in the administrative region Bromberg.
Fordonnek was formerly part of the German Empire. In the German Empire, the place was called Fordonburg. The place is now called Fordonek * (Bydgoszcz-Fordonek) * and belongs to Poland.
